From 09dd97f81410d5c3b83fea5c6b14128a7f200ce5 Mon Sep 17 00:00:00 2001 From: M66B Date: Thu, 6 Feb 2020 17:42:05 +0100 Subject: [PATCH] Manage FAB more enabled state --- .../main/java/eu/faircode/email/FragmentMessages.java |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/app/src/main/java/eu/faircode/email/FragmentMessages.java b/app/src/main/java/eu/faircode/email/FragmentMessages.java index b8df7e6b0c..bbc0c5dc81 100644 --- a/app/src/main/java/eu/faircode/email/FragmentMessages.java +++ b/app/src/main/java/eu/faircode/email/FragmentMessages.java @@ -1982,6 +1982,16 @@ public class FragmentMessages extends FragmentBase implements SharedPreferences. args.putLongArray("ids", getSelection()); new SimpleTask() { + @Override + protected void onPreExecute(Bundle args) { + fabMore.setEnabled(false); + } + + @Override + protected void onPostExecute(Bundle args) { + fabMore.setEnabled(true); + } + @Override protected MoreResult onExecute(Context context, Bundle args) { long[] ids = args.getLongArray("ids");